Output e0063e7cec150562cfdcb326d8bc34609af88ce7e17aa0cc8a36b152273bf22a:1
- value
- 635758
- script pubkey
- OP_0 OP_PUSHBYTES_20 850bd02b8d0ee5e2a221db1269fe25df07efdb4f
- address
- bc1qs59aq2udpmj79g3pmvfxnl39mur7lk60ln8wry
- transaction
- e0063e7cec150562cfdcb326d8bc34609af88ce7e17aa0cc8a36b152273bf22a